Berthelinia pseudochloris

Berthelinia pseudochloris is a species of a sea snail with a shell comprising two separate hinged pieces or valves.

[1] The type locality for this species is Kauai, Hawaii.

[2] Berthelinia pseudochloris is found in Maui, Oahu, Kauai and the French Frigate Shoals.

[3] This species reaches a maximum size of 6 mm.

It has a wide, transparent yellow-white shell that has a curved dorsal margin.
